The Evolution of the Renault Megane Key


To understand Megane key repair, it assists to know what type of key you are handling. Renault was a pioneer in presenting keyless “cards” to the mainstream automobile market, starting with the Megane II in the early 2000s.

Megane Generation

Key Type

Common Technology

Primary Vulnerability

Megane I (1995— 2002)

Standard Remote/ Blade

Infrared/ Early RF Transponder

Worn mechanical blades, battery deficiency

Megane II (2002— 2008)

Electronic Key Card

RFID Transponder + Remote Board

Broken solder joints, physical bending

Megane III (2008— 2016)

Hands-Free Key Card

Distance Sensors + Push-to-Start

Battery failure, internal microswitch wear

Megane IV (2016— Present)

Advanced Smart Card

Ultra-Wideband/ High-Security RFID

Signal disturbance, software desynchronization

Typical Renault Megane Key Problems


While Renault cars are understood for their comfort and style, their electronic key cards have earned a little a credibility for many years for being delicate. Here are the most frequent concerns owners face:

1. The “Card Not Detected” Error

This is probably the most typical grievance amongst Megane II and III owners. The chauffeur inserts the card into the dash slot, but the dashboard stubbornly displays “Card Not Detected” or “Please Insert Card.”

2. Dead Batteries

Modern Megane hands-free cards count on a CR2032 lithium coin battery to communicate with the lorry from a distance.

3. Physical Damage and Wear

Because numerous motorists keep their Megane key cards in their back pockets, the plastic case is vulnerable to bending or snapping.

4. Water Damage

Accidents happen— secrets get dropped in puddles, go through the cleaning machine, or exposed to heavy rain.

Breakdown of Repair vs. Replacement Costs


The monetary aspect of repairing a Megane key depends heavily on whether the key can be fixed or if a complete replacement is needed.

Service Type

Estimated Cost (GBP/GBP)

Time Required

Advised For

Battery Replacement

₤ 5— ₤ 15

5 Minutes

Dead remote functions

Internal Solder Repair

₤ 50— ₤ 90

30— 60 Minutes

“Card Not Detected” errors

Replacement Casing/ Shell

₤ 15— ₤ 30

15 Minutes

Broken or broken plastic real estate

New Spare Key & & Programming

₤ 150— ₤ 350

30— 45 Minutes

Lost secrets or unrepairable board
